Dhan Kesari lottery is a popular lottery game in India, known for offering exciting cash prizes to participants. It is organized by various state governments and private entities, with draws held regularly. Players purchase tickets with unique numbers, and results are announced on specific dates, often published online and in local newspapers. The lottery system is regulated to ensure fairness and transparency, contributing to state revenues and supporting social welfare programs. Many Indians enjoy playing Dhan Kesari as a form of entertainment and a chance to win big, making it a significant part of local culture and economy. |
